Output 89b205c71c042a4f67cf4f8322f7651abf0903ad6688b9b56803e57a2c53f27a:87

value
37133
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f004f6e71c0a816e35115ef7a30cc0403cdbc4cc OP_EQUAL
address
3Pa83X7j2ShMhPcTEuxE6xoXK2f6PDrFv5
transaction
89b205c71c042a4f67cf4f8322f7651abf0903ad6688b9b56803e57a2c53f27a
confirmations
156018
spent
true